centos虚拟机监控工具使用
在CentOS虚拟机中,可以使用多种工具来监控资源使用情况,以确保系统的稳定性和性能。以下是一些常用的监控工具和方法:
VirtualBox内置监控工具
- VirtualBox Manager:这是一个图形用户界面工具,可以用来监控和管理虚拟机的资源使用情况。
- 打开VirtualBox Manager,选择你想要监控的CentOS虚拟机。
- 右键点击虚拟机,选择“设置”。
- 在“监视器”选项卡中,你可以看到虚拟机的实时资源使用情况,包括CPU、内存、磁盘和网络的使用情况。
命令行工具
- top命令:实时显示系统中各个进程的资源占用状况,如CPU使用率、内存使用量等。
- htop命令(如果系统支持):top命令的增强版,提供了更丰富的界面和更多功能,便于监控和管理系统资源。
- vmstat命令:显示系统的虚拟内存统计信息,包括进程、内存、分页、块IO、陷阱和CPU活动。
- iostat命令:显示CPU使用率和磁盘I/O统计信息。
- netstat命令:显示网络连接、路由表、接口统计等信息。
- sar命令(需要安装sysstat包):提供系统资源使用情况的实时监控和历史趋势分析。
第三方监控工具
- Prometheus:一个开源的监控系统,具有高度的可扩展性和灵活性,适合处理高动态的云环境。
- Grafana:一个开源的仪表盘和数据可视化平台,可以用于可视化虚拟机性能监控数据。
- Zabbix:一个开源的企业级性能监控解决方案,支持对虚拟机进行性能监控。
- Nagios:一个开源的网络监控和报警系统,支持对虚拟机进行性能监控。
具体部署示例:使用Zabbix监控CentOS虚拟机
- 安装Zabbix:可以参考相关文档进行安装,通常包括安装数据库、Zabbix服务器、Web界面以及Zabbix Agent。
- 配置监控项:在Zabbix中配置监控项以监控CPU使用率、内存使用率、磁盘I/O等指标。
通过上述方法,你可以有效地监控和管理CentOS虚拟机的资源使用情况,从而更好地管理和优化虚拟机的性能。
本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若内容造成侵权请联系我们,一经查实立即删除!